H2: The Meteoric Rise and Sudden Fall: Oden’s Early NBA Success

Oden’s selection as the number one overall pick in the 2007 NBA draft positioned him for immense financial success. A lucrative rookie contract and endorsement deals promised a life of luxury. His early years with the Portland Trail Blazers saw him earn millions, setting the stage for what could have been a generational wealth-building journey.

H2: The Crushing Weight of Injuries: A Financial Turning Point

Oden’s career was tragically derailed by a series of debilitating knee injuries. These injuries not only ended his promising NBA career prematurely but also significantly impacted his earning potential. His inability to continue playing resulted in a dramatic shift in his financial trajectory.

H3: The Impact of Lost Earnings on Greg Oden’s Finances

The loss of future NBA salaries due to recurring injuries represents a substantial financial blow. While the precise figures are not public knowledge, it’s undeniable that Oden missed out on tens of millions of dollars in potential earnings, significantly altering his long-term financial outlook.
